After a string of nine wins, Lake Hamilton's good fortune finally ran out on Thursday. They fell just short of the Sylvan Hills Bears by a score of 4-3. The match marked the Wolves' lowest-scoring contest so far this season.
Lake Hamilton's defeat dropped their record down to 17-3. As for Sylvan Hills, they have been performing incredibly well recently as they've won seven of their last eight games. That's provided a massive bump to their 14-9 record this season.
Coincidentally, Lake Hamilton and Sylvan Hills will both be playing Benton the next time they take the field. The Wolves will host the Panthers at 5:00 p.m. on Friday, while the Bears will head out to face them at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
